Have you considered Raleigh? I live in NW Raleigh and LOVE it. I've lived in Raleigh for the past 22 years, and have basically grown up here. I went to middle, high school and college here. Raleigh tends to be a bit more affordable than Cary, and def less restrictions on what you can/can't have. Some of the covenants in Cary are pretty strict..including # of pets you can own and how long you can keep your garage door open. (I'm not kidding).
Schools are part of Wake County, so you do have the flux of changing schools from traditional to year round, but I think that will settle down shortly (so I hope). My DD has been in year round for past 3 yrs and it works well for us.
Neigborhoods in NW Raleigh are very nice and range in age from very new to about 25 or so years old. Older homes have a bit more land than the newer ones. I didn't catch if you were from up North, but if you are you will fit right in as a lot of people are from up North living down here.
A great place to look for homes is the York Simpson Underwood website. Look for homes in the Brier Creek, Sycamore Creek, Leesville, Baileywick Elem areas. Those are all surrounded by great neighborhoods that vary in price range.
